Science of
Computing at IDP

The course trains creators of solutions
and explorers of the digital future.

Selection Process Date: January 31st

why study
Science of
Computing today?

 

The world is experiencing an unprecedented digital revolution. Artificial Intelligence, Big Data, Cybersecurity, and Cloud Computing are transforming industries, businesses, and even the way we relate to each other.

According to data from Brasscom, Brazil will need more than 500 technology professionals by 2025.
and the current shortage is almost 150 specialists per year.

This scenario represents not only a challenge, but a great opportunity for those who choose this career.

Computer Science is one of the most sought-after and valued professions of the present and future, with high employability and global impact.

Practice From the first semester!

While in other colleges students only get practical professional experience in their final years, at IDP you start experiencing it from the very beginning, with supervision and individualized support.

IDP Hackathons

Innovation challenges addressing real-world problems faced by companies and startups.

Simulators and Algorithms Laboratory

Development of prototypes for software, apps, and digital platforms with mentorship from professors and industry professionals.

Interdisciplinary Project

Integration with students of Business Administration, Law, and Software Engineering to propose applied solutions.

Robotics Club

Exclusive programming lab, with mandatory practical courses from the 1st semester.

Duration
4 Years

Location
IDP Asa Norte Campus

Jobs
Limited

Home
March / 2026

Modality
In-person – Morning

Monthly payment
3.416,00 BRL

Entry Forms
Selection Process, ENEM, IB, Transfer and Second Degree

Scholarship Program
Social scholarships starting at 30% and merit scholarships. Check your eligibility.

Studying Computer Science at IDP It's very different!

Here, the student not only learns to program — Learn how to create digital solutions that transform the world.

100% in-person and online course to global technology trends

More than 50% of the course load is practical. with disciplines that grow in complexity

Modern laboratories of development, prototyping and virtual reality

Internationalization in more than 10 universities to help you boost your resume on a global level.

Small class sizes, allowing mentoring and close monitoring by teachers

Projects and technologies that They train engineers who are truly prepared for the future.

Here, you have access to advanced practices and cutting-edge technologies – the biggest trends in Brazil and the world!

Grade and Faculty

 

The matrix was built to balance sound fundamentals and applied practice:

1th to 2th grade

In the first two years, you build the essential foundation of Computer Science, learning logic, programming, and applied mathematics while developing digital games and web applications. Then, you deepen your skills by creating software, mobile applications, and database systems, connecting theory and practice in experiences that simulate the real-world challenges of the technology market.
  • Fundamentals of programming, computing, and applied mathematics.
  • Creation of digital games and web applications.
  • Proficient in HTML5, CSS3, JavaScript, and React.js.
  • Python development.
  • Business Intelligence modeling and OLAP solutions.
  • Management of relational (MySQL, PostgreSQL) and non-relational (DynamoDB, Apache Cassandra) databases.
  • Mobile app development using React Native and Flutter.

3rd year

In your third year, you'll face real-world challenges that bridge the gap between academic training and market demands. The focus is on developing advanced IoT solutions and systems architecture, as well as deepening your knowledge in digital security, decentralized computing, and governance. This stage strengthens your technical autonomy and prepares you to work innovatively in different technology contexts.
  • Development of IoT solutions and advanced systems.
  • Software architecture and communication protocols.
  • Electronics applied to computing.
  • Software security and data protection.
  • Decentralized computing.
  • Governance and management in technology projects.

4rd year

In your fourth year, you consolidate your training with a focus on specialization and advanced practices. It's time to choose your path in areas such as research, artificial intelligence, or digital entrepreneurship, while developing a cybersecurity project and the capstone project, which integrates all the learning from the course. This final stage prepares you to confidently begin your career in Computer Science, whether in the market or in academia.
  • Linux applied to development and security environments.
  • Penetration testing and vulnerability exploitation.
  • Advanced technologies and exploits.
  • Research and development in emerging areas.
  • Scientific writing for academic and technical projects.
  • Capstone project as a consolidation of training.

At IDP, students learn from those who work directly in the market and in cutting-edge research.

Master's and doctoral level professors, working in large agencies, consultancies and digital companies (Google, British Embassy)

Practical experience in areas such as: social media, branding, audiovisual and data-driven marketing, AI products and user experience.

Active networking that connects students with real opportunities. and constant updates from the communications market

Course coordinator

Access Course Pedagogical Project - PPC

Labor market in Computer Science

Being a computer scientist through IDP means being truly prepared for the fastest-evolving market.

More than just a test, It's a 3-step journey that takes you on a journey through your... comprehensive and applied knowledge

All stages They will be in person.

The IDP Pass will be on the day December 06th

Registration until December 02th

Key features of the course Science
of Computing at IDP

What is it like to study?
Science of
Computing at IDP?

Fill out the form and Participate in our selection process.

SGAN Quadra 609 - Módulo A - Via L2 Norte Brasília - DF - CEP 70.830-401